Syria-Lebanon-Iran
Syrian Army breaks through ISIS lines in Deir Ezzor, enters Ummal District
2017-10-27
[ALMASDARNEWS] Syrian Arab Army (SAA) entered the Ummal District of Deir Ezzor after advancing from the nearby Industrial Zone, a military source told al-Masdar News.

Led by the elite Tiger Forces, the Syrian Arab Army entered the Ummal District after overrunning the front-lines of the Islamic State

(ISIS) near the Industrial Zone axis.

Once Tiger Forces entered the Ummal District, they quickly seized the municipal post office and imposed fire control over the al-Safa Mosque.

According to the military source, the Syrian Army is pushing towards the municipal stadium in a bid to encircle the strategic Old Airport District, which is considered one of the Islamic State’s last strongholds in Deir Ezzor.

From Iraqi News: Syrian regulars, rebels attack ISIS positions in Deir Ezzor
Deir Ezzor (Syria News) Syrian Democratic Forces militia (SDF) launched, on Thursday, an extensive assault on the Islamic State strongholds, north of Deir Ezzor, sources told Qasioun News.

The sources informed that the Syrian Democratic Forces attacked and recaptured the Islamic State-held village of Rabidah, west of the Khabour River, in addition to some parts of Jdaidat Akidat Village, north of the Euphrates River, located in the northern countryside of Deir Ezzor.

Furthermore, the Syrian army forces, backed by the Lebanese Hezbollah militia, retook the T2 base and Kam Oil Field, based on an agreement with the Islamic State militia, the sources added.

It is noteworthy that the Islamic State militia has recently lost its biggest and largest strongholds in Syria, and withdrew to the city of Albukamal and its outskirts, east of Deir Ezzor.

Syrian Army liberates Deir Ezzor’s largest island

[ALMASDARNEWS] The Syrian Arab Army (SAA) has liberated Saqr Island in Deir Ezzor this afternoon, following a 15 hour operation against the Islamic State

(ISIS) that began last night.

Led by the elite Tiger Forces, the Syrian Army advanced from the recently liberated Industrial District and its corresponding dock, entering Saqr Island from its western flank.

Once the Tigers crossed the Euphrates and entered Saqr Island, the remaining Islamic State turbans attempted to hold their posts near Central Park, but were ultimately forced to withdraw.

With Saqr Island’s liberation today, the Syrian Arab Army has now successfully secured the Industrial District and taken control of one of the Islamic State’s largest supply hubs.

Syrian Army captures Hawija Sukkar

Deir Ezzor (Syria News) Informed sources informed, on Thursday, that the Syrian army forces had taken the village of Hawija Sukkar, in the eastern countryside of Deir Ezzor, Qasioun News reported.

The sources revealed that Syrian army forces recaptured Hawija Sukkar Village, in the eastern countryside of Deir Ezzor, after battles with the Islamic State group

The army forces chased the Islamic State fighters in the area, the sources explained. Several members of the Islamic State group were either killed or wounded during the clashes.

The Syrian army and its allied militias inflicted heavy human and material losses on the Islamic State group in the vicinity of Jafra Village, east of Deir Ezzor.

Earlier today, Syrian regime has announced completely recapturing the city of Ma’dan, on the southern bank of the Euphrates River, located between the provinces of Deir Ezzor and Raqqa.
